Our hair isn't only our crown, but an extension of our confidence!

In the third and final episode of "The Root Of It," xoNecole's mini-series in partnership with SheaMoisture, influencers Mel Mitchell, Jasmin Moses, and Tiffany Renee unveil the styles created for them by master stylist Ursula Stephen. Their confidence is on 10 as the ladies celebrate the hair transformations and how they add to their big mood. Host Blake Newby also delves into scalp care with the ladies, asking them how they'll be showing their scalp more love moving forward. After all, healthy hair starts at the root.


Watch the final episode of "The Root Of It" below.
